Articles of jodatime

Android – не может экспортировать apk с помощью Proguard при использовании Joda Time

Я использую joda-time.jar в своем приложении и при экспорте подписанного apk proguard, который говорит что-то вроде (это довольно распространенная проблема, как я могу видеть, когда я просматриваю интернет): [2014-01-07 12:44:53 – XYZ] Proguard returned with error code 1. See console [2014-01-07 12:44:53 – XYZ] Warning: org.joda.time.DateMidnight: can't find referenced class org.joda.convert.FromString [2014-01-07 12:44:53 – XYZ] […]

Разделение часов с минут в заданное значение времени

В настоящее время я работаю над простым приложением Time-Manager для Android-устройств. Моя проблема: я получаю значение времени (похожее на это -> 6:51 ) с сервера. Теперь я хочу отделить часы и минуты, и я хочу, чтобы значение постоянно обновлялось . Я уже заглянул в joda-время, но ничего не могу найти сам, что бы решить мою […]

Время в йоде потребляет слишком много памяти

Я использую время joda в моем коде. Когда я добавлю эту строку кода, используемая память будет увеличена на 30 М! LocalDateTime _currDate = new LocalDateTime(); Я обнаружил, что почти все Java-программисты рекомендуют использовать время Joda. Поэтому я думаю, что, возможно, я не использовал его правильно. Кто-нибудь знает причину, пожалуйста, помогите мне. Большое спасибо!

Время в Eclipse: NoClassDefFoundError

Я пытаюсь использовать библиотеку времени Joda для моего приложения для Android с датами в формате ISO 8601. Я последовал этому руководству, чтобы загрузить его в свой проект, и я импортировал классы, которые я использую. Кажется, что Eclipse распознает все как можно точнее, поскольку оно автоматически завершило мой импорт. Но когда я бегу, кажется, что он […]

Единичные тесты и joda-time-android

Я использовал joda-time-android библиотеки joda-time-android в классе Presenter и не должен иметь никаких зависимостей от Android. Поэтому я не могу проверить это правильно. Я знаю, что я могу использовать Robolectric для этого, но я хочу не использовать этот инструмент, а мой Presenter чист. Должен ли я отказаться от JodaTime? Любое другое решение?

Время Joda и ошибка ProGuard при экспорте .apk

В Eclipse, когда я экспортирую мой .apk и активирую proguard, я получаю следующие ошибки сборки: [2014-07-10 04:13:30 – VirginMobile] Proguard returned with error code 1. See console [2014-07-10 04:13:30 – VirginMobile] Warning: org.joda.convert.JDKStringConverter$9: can't find referenced class javax.xml.bind.DatatypeConverter [2014-07-10 04:13:30 – VirginMobile] Warning: org.joda.convert.JDKStringConverter$9: can't find referenced class javax.xml.bind.DatatypeConverter [2014-07-10 04:13:30 – VirginMobile] Warning: org.joda.convert.JDKStringConverter$9: […]

Небольшая задержка при нажатии кнопки

Я просто сделал простое приложение, используя JodaTime libary. Он ничего особенного не делает, только вычисляет разницу во времени (24 часа) и выводит его на экран. Например, разница между часами 21 и 03 составляет 6 часов. Ничего особенного и приложения не работает. Но у меня проблема. Когда я нажимаю кнопку «рассчитать», я испытываю необычную задержку. Это […]

Использование Sugar ORM с UUID или Joda-Time

Я создаю мобильное приложение, которое будет иметь пользователей, как определено ниже: public class UserObject extends SugarRecord<UserObject> { public UUID Id; public String Name; public int DefaultSort; public String Username; public Date LastLogin; public UserObject() { } public UserObject(UUID id, String name, int defaultSort, String username, String password, Date lastLogin) { this.Id = id; this.Name = […]

Ограничить диапазон времени в таймере

Как контролировать TimePicker, я просто хочу показать диапазон времени в сборщике времени с 08:00 до 02:00 (кроме 08:00 до 02:00, скрыть все) Я написал полный код, чтобы показать TimePicker и настроенное время. Вот мой код: case DIALOG_TIME: final Calendar c = Calendar.getInstance(); int hour = c.get(Calendar.HOUR_OF_DAY); int minute = c.get(Calendar.MINUTE); // Create a new instance […]

Проблемы с неправильным часовым поясом на Android

Теперь правильный часовой пояс для Москвы – UTC +3 . Но Android 4.4.4 знает только UTC +4 для Москвы. И java.util.Date дают неправильное время: Date now = new Date(); Sat Nov 21 00:37:24 GMT+04:00 2015 1448051844024 in (milliseconds) Использование Joda org.joda.time DateTime nowWithCorrect = new DateTime() .withZone(DateTimeZone.forID("Europe/Moscow")); 2015-11-20T23:37:24.023+03:00 1448051844024 in (milliseconds) Но проблема заключается в […]

Intereting Posts